  • Car Charger for ipod or iphone and extra battery by Griffin:  I found mine in the phone section at Target, its new this week.  Its great it charges your phone or ipod and it can also charge an extra battery, that it comes with, at the same time.  If your somewhere and your ipod goes dead and you don't have your charger or anywhere to plug it in, you can just plug in the extra battery into your device where you usually plug in to charge.  For music and movies it lasts for 6 hours, for internet 1.5 hours and for phone it lasts 2 hours.   Then when the extra battery goes dead you can just recharge it again.  Try not to let your device go completely dead otherwise it may not recognize the extra battery source.  I used mine when our power went out and my ipod touch needed to be charged, so I just slipped on the extra battery and got to play more games.
  • I-Dog Dance by Tiger: I found mine at Target yesterday for only $7.50 normally they sell for over $30.  When you plug in your mp3 player or iphone or ipod touch it becomes a nice speaker.  The dog's face lights up and it dances and barks. You can train your dog by touching the buttons on the dog's face.  The dog can tap his feet, dance, bark, sit, stand up. It interacts with you, if you don't pay attention to it, it will bark or start dancing. If you want it to be on silent you just pull back the tail.  My 4 year old daughter was having a blast with it.  You can change the dots patterns by pushing on the nose.  If you hold the button on nose down for a few seconds it will shut off the dog.  It takes 3 AA batteries.  
  • Eye Clops Mini Projector from Jakks Pacific: This mini projector is not so great at all.  You have to have the room completely dark and even then its still a dark picture.  It isn't totally focused either. Once the light bulb burns out, you cannot use the projector anymore.  It runs on batteries or you can plug it in.  We purchased it for a back-up projector.  Plus we wanted it in case the power went out and then we were going to hook up our PSP to it and watch movies that way with it. We got ours at Target on clearance for $50, it normally sales for around $100.00.  We tried it the day we got and were so disappointed with it.  Then a couple days later the lights went out and we decided to try to watch it again, but guess what the bulb was dead.  Well, I will be returning it tomorrow for my money back.  Please do not waste your time buying this item.

  • Scrubbing Bubbles Mega Shower Foamer: I like this product.  I have hard water and my shower turns a bit rusty sometimes.  I just sprayed this right on and couldn't believe my eyes.  It was like it was eating the rust right off my shower.  In a few minutes my shower was so clean.  Do not use on acrylic, brass, or natural marble.
  • Inspector Hector Dirt Detector Color Changing Soap: I bought this for my four-year-old daughter to use and she loves it.  I bought the Top Secret Grape Scent. When you squirt some soap into your hands, you keep washing your hands until your soap turns purple, then you're done. This makes sure that they get their hands nice and clean and makes it fun for them at the same time.
